Abstract
An apparatus for forming a latent image of an identification data in an edge portion of a new photosensitive film is disclosed here. The apparatus comprises editing unit to edit the identification data and an exposure position data, a memory to store the edited data, a register for registering an identification data from the memory and exposing unit to form a latent image of the registered identification data on the photosensitive film based on the exposure position data and synchronized with the feeding of the photosensitive film.
